Understanding VPS and Shared Hosting
VPS hosting offers a dedicated virtual server that is partitioned from a physical server, providing you with more control and flexibility over your hosting environment. On the other hand, shared hosting involves sharing a server with multiple other websites, which can impact performance and security. Understanding the differences between these two hosting types is crucial for selecting the one that best fits your needs.
Key Features of VPS Hosting
- Dedicated resources for improved performance and reliability
- Full root access for greater control over server configurations
- Enhanced security features to protect your website and data
- Scalability options to accommodate growing traffic and demands
Key Features of Shared Hosting
- Affordable pricing due to shared resources
- Simplified management with less technical expertise required
- Automatic updates and maintenance for convenience
- Limited control over server settings and configurations
Price Comparison: VPS vs Shared Hosting
One of the primary factors in choosing between VPS and shared hosting is the cost. Shared hosting is generally more affordable, with prices starting from a few dollars per month. However, VPS hosting offers more value in terms of dedicated resources and control, albeit at a higher price point, typically starting from around $10 to $50 per month, depending on the provider and the specific plan.
Speed and Performance: A Critical Comparison
The speed and performance of your website are critical for user experience and search engine rankings. VPS hosting tends to offer faster loading times and better performance due to the dedicated resources allocated to your website. Shared hosting, while generally reliable, can experience slowdowns if other websites on the server consume too many resources. For businesses and websites that require high performance and reliability, VPS hosting is often the preferred choice.
